Event: 06/13/1999
Employee dies when run over by burden carrier

Employee #1 was attempting to repair, or determine the needed repairs for a Taylor-Dunn Model B2-47 battery-operated burden carrier. A spring had broken on the accelerator pedal which attached to an electronic accelerator module which has micro-switches for fast or slow forward speeds. He crawled under the front of the cart and reached up and touched the exposed spring. The cart accelerated and rolled over him and came to rest against a pole with him pinned underneath. Employee #1 died from suffocation.
